Some tips for your application 🫡
Understand the Role: Familiarize yourself with the responsibilities of a Vehicle Inspector. This includes knowledge of vehicle safety standards, inspection procedures, and relevant regulations.
Tailor Your CV: Highlight your experience related to vehicle inspections, automotive knowledge, and any certifications you hold. Make sure to emphasize skills that align with the job description.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for vehicle safety and inspection. Mention specific experiences that demonstrate your qualifications and how they relate to the role.
Proofread Your Application: Before submitting, carefully proofread your CV and cover letter for any errors or typos. A polished application reflects your attention to detail, which is crucial for a Vehicle Inspector.
How to prepare for a job interview at CV-Library
✨Know Your Vehicle Standards
Make sure you are familiar with the latest vehicle inspection standards and regulations. This knowledge will demonstrate your expertise and commitment to safety during the interview.
✨Showcase Your Attention to Detail
As a Vehicle Inspector, attention to detail is crucial. Be prepared to discuss specific examples from your past experiences where your keen eye for detail made a difference in identifying issues.
✨Prepare for Technical Questions
Expect technical questions related to vehicle systems and inspection processes. Brush up on your technical knowledge and be ready to explain complex concepts in simple terms.
✨Demonstrate Strong Communication Skills
Effective communication is key in this role. Practice explaining inspection findings clearly and concisely, as you may need to communicate with both technical teams and customers.
